Practical Tips for Brand Designers and Marketers
Before incorporating the Jesus Saves Home Run Sublimation into your projects, consider the following tips:
- Test with Brand Color Palette: Ensure the design aligns with your brand's color scheme for a cohesive look.
- Check Black and White Usage: Verify how the design looks in black and white to maintain its effectiveness in print and other media.
- Place in Real Campaign Mockups: Preview the design in actual campaign mockups to see how it integrates with other elements.
- Preview on Mobile Screens: Test the readability and impact of the design on smaller screens to ensure it remains effective.
- Compare with Competitor Visuals: Review how the design compares to competitors' visuals to ensure it stands out.
- Font Pairing: Experiment with different font styles, such as serif, sans serif, script, and display fonts, to find the best match.
- Spacing and Balance: Check the spacing and balance of the design to ensure it fits well within the overall layout.
- Commercial Licensing: Confirm the commercial licensing before using the design in paid campaigns, client work, or business branding.
